NN14 3HU lies on Acorn Close in Islip, Kettering. NN14 3HU is located in the Thrapston electoral ward, within the unitary authority of North Northamptonshire and the English Parliamentary constituency of Corby.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S Northamptonshire ICB - 78H and the police force is Northamptonshire. This postcode has been in use since December 1997.
